A non-Miles album by Cannonball, famous for Miles Davis' "Something Else"
The album features leader Cannonball Adderley on alto sax, John Coltrane on tenor sax, Wynton Kelly on piano, Paul Chambers on bass, and Jimmy Cobb on drums.
Includes the popular song "Stars Fell On Alabama."
